Free school meals were extended for all kids NATIONWIDE through June 30, 2021!
Free school meals were available this spring and then extended into the summer, and then December. Now, this decision ensures that all children have access to nutritious food as the U.S. continues to recover from the COVID-19 pandemic at least through next June 2021.
This of course includes Minnesota kids, so check your local school district’s website or social media pages for the latest updates. School districts have already shared this information, including Minneapolis and St. Paul. Each district is offering the food in different ways but it’s available to ALL kids regardless of income.
